Output d1cf21250bd3a1e827cd3ba252fe32a3495d9403c80bb3298f9fe4a59a5f9948:5

value
293427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b076b8ae8866d7fe51b3ee5ab9df53d823b61e3 OP_EQUAL
address
39zLJZGKxbeU2k5uEtEXfWv2XHqLREmKmd
transaction
d1cf21250bd3a1e827cd3ba252fe32a3495d9403c80bb3298f9fe4a59a5f9948
confirmations
283859
spent
true